**Postmortem timeline — Farelight pricing experiment**

14:22 — On-call paged after checkout conversions dropped sharply on the Farelight platform. Investigation showed the ticket-pricing experiment had begun serving the treatment price to 100% of traffic instead of the intended 10% split, due to a misconfigured rollout flag pushed earlier that afternoon. Experiment was halted at 14:41 and prices reverted. The deploy responsible was identified by the token recorded below.

session token of fadug-hahap = htk3_554

**14:22** — Support started seeing flaky onboarding tests after the Fablenest test-data factory shipped a new locale seed. Turns out `makeCustomer()` began emitting non-ASCII names, which tripped the legacy validator. We pinned Fablenest to the prior release while a fix bakes. Affected runs can be identified by the trace token below.

build token for fajop-bawif: htk9_96d65e784

Subject: Sample shipments to Calder Point lab

Hi dispatch — quick one for the shift lead. Three chilled sample cases from the Merriwell plant need to go out to our partner lab at Calder Point tomorrow morning. Keep them in the cold store until the van arrives, and check the temperature logger is running. The courier hand-over instruction is below.

drop instructions, hahip-badug: the quenox ralath courier leaves the kaseth fraiel rusiel tameth belys istdor ralion giliel ledger at gate 7830 under passcode 165413

Off-site run checklist — Item 7: Stage props for the Moonveil Cabaret tour arrive Thursday in three crates marked with the Larchfield Scenic stamp. Inspect each crate seal before signing, note any cracked corner braces on the intake sheet, and store the painted backdrop flat, never on its edge. Keep all three crates together in the climate bay. The courier hand-over instruction for this consignment is as follows.

dispatch memo: the sorius tamius courier leaves the praeth ledger at gate 4873 under passcode 928014